Unified Analysis of Transient and Steady-State Electrophosphorescence in Organic Light-Emitting Devices (OLEDs)

Open Access Open Access

Abstract

The OLED efficiency roll-off can be modeled with bimolecular quenching. Transient luminescence is not well-modeled with this approach. Here, both regimes are reproduced with a dynamic polaron density that also rigorously connects to charge balance.
